Focal Elegia Headphones Overview

Though Focal’s first three high-resolution headphones – Elear, Utopia and Clear – are still getting rave reviews, each is still offered as an open-back design only. But now, thanks to a breakthrough years in the making – a way to integrate premium speaker drivers into a closed back design without making any concessions on lower frequencies – Focal closes the circle with the company’s latest. With Elegia, audiophiles, musicians and engineers who depend on (and prefer) closed-back headphones can have them, sans the frequency loss so often typical in closed-back designs.

Product Information

Elegia is an audiophile circumaural closed-back pair of headphones from Focal. The ergonomic design makes them incredibly comfortable and offers excellent sound isolation, making these headphones the ideal solution for long listening sessions. Continuing its headphone development programme, the Focal R&D team has introduced several new innovations, all with incredible audio performance in mind. The full-range 'M'-shape aluminium/magnesium dome speaker driver provides a very high frequency response, which is the basis for Elegia’s supremely dynamic sound. In addition, the frameless voice coil, which is lightweight yet incredibly stiff, reproduces the minutest details that adds to the convincing all-round performance. With its incredible tonal balance combined with long-term comfort, the Elegia is a key reference in the high-end closed-back headphones sector.

Specifications

Specifications

  • Type: Circum-aural closed-back headphones
  • Impedance: 35 ohms
  • Sensitivity: 105dB SPL/1mW @ 1kHz
  • THD: 0.1% @ 1kHz/100dB SPL
  • Frequency response: 5Hz - 23kHz
  • Speaker driver: 1.57" M-shape aluminum/magnesium dome
  • Weight: 0.94 lbs.
  • Cables provided: 3.94 feet asymmetric cable (0.14" - 3.5mm TRS jack), 0.14" (3.5mm) to 0.25" (6.35mm) stereo jack adapter
  • Hard-shell carry case dimensions: 10" x 9" x 5"

Rated 4 out of 5
Fantastic Headphones
These are excellent headphones, Build quality is excellent, feels very premium, and very comfortable. In terms of the sound quality, sounds decently open for a closed back headphone. Clarity is exceptional, vocals sound really smooth and real, on par with HD600 vocals, but the vocals on these sound a little further back, some tracks more than others, but very balanced headphones while the senn's are not as balanced in my opinion. Only negative thing I would say about the sound is the bass could use a little more punch, on some songs the bass is perfect, others could use a little more energy, but the bass overall sounds accurate and refined.

These are my first Focal headphones and I am impressed indeed, in terms of value, there are definitely worth the price I paid, the original price for these were $800, for that price range I would prefer the T5P
s, but that's just my preference, these definitely compete in terms of clarity, imaging and soundstage, but like I said the bass is little light, still very accurate and good, but some may find these a little too light on the lower frequencies.

And two things to note when buying these, they do need some hours of burning in and warming up before they sound they're best, I know many people don't believe in burn in, but they will sound more open, and image better, people think of burning in headphones in the wrong way, just know that for any headphone no amount of burn in will change the personality of the headphone, just enhance it's features. If a pair if headphones is V shaped, no amount of burning in will change that.

Secondly these are sensitive to the source you play them with, for example, running them on a Dacmagic 200, and to my ears they sound better with the 200 connected to my Windows PC than with my Mac. And these do scale with better sources, they love high end gear.
